How fast does an aircraft carrier launch?

How fast does an aircraft carrier launch?

Since the runway length on an aircraft carrier is only about 300 feet [3], compared to the 2,300 feet needed for normal aircraft to take off from a runway [4], engineers have created steam-powered catapults on the decks of carriers that are capable of launching aircrafts from 0 to 150 knots (170 miles per hour) in just …

How fast can a US Navy destroyer go?

Full-sized destroyers must be able to steam as fast or faster than the fast capital ships such as fleet carriers and cruisers. This typically requires a speed of 25–35 knots (46–65 km/h) (dependent upon the era and navy).

How fast is the fastest Navy ship?

With a maximum speed of 60 knots (110 km/h), the Skjold-class corvettes were the fastest combat ships afloat at the time of their introduction….Skjold-class corvette.

Class overview
Speed In sea state 3: 45 knots (83 km/h) In sea state 5: >25 knots (46 km/h) In calm sea: >60 knots (110 km/h) (classified)

How far underwater is an aircraft carrier?

Description. The Nimitz-class carriers have a length of 1,092 ft (333 m) overall, 1,040 ft (317 m) at the waterline, and a beam of 134 ft (41 m). They have a full-load displacement of 101,196 long tons (102,820 t).

How deep is the hull of a aircraft carrier?

Nimitz-class aircraft carrier

Class overview
Displacement 100,000 to 104,600 long tons (101,600–106,300 t)
Length Overall: 1,092 feet (332.8 m) Waterline: 1,040 feet (317.0 m)
Beam Overall: 252 ft (76.8 m) Waterline: 134 ft (40.8 m)
Draft Maximum navigational: 37 feet (11.3 m) Limit: 41 feet (12.5 m)

What does an aircraft carrier’ top speed?

The aircraft carrier weighs 65,000 tonnes and has a top speed of 25 knots . Can carry up to 72 aircraft, with a maximum capacity of 36 F-35B fighter jets. It is more likely the Queen Elizabeth-class carriers will have up to 24 Lightning jets on board for operations, however.

How fast is a Navy aircraft carrier?

In most cases, the Navy can continually replenish (resupply) the carrier group, allowing it to maintain its position indefinitely. Carriers can move in excess of 35 knots (40 mph, 64 kph), which gives them the ability to get anywhere in the ocean in a few weeks.
